Output 2c51177744eadeef544ece89c986538825415b15457bf5703cbb1f2ccbddb5de:5

value
130309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f166b4be0a7e5d49df159b1dc635be42de0f7b OP_EQUAL
address
3MvYSnd1DRVwj8aWEduyZbgcvazxWyJUPM
transaction
2c51177744eadeef544ece89c986538825415b15457bf5703cbb1f2ccbddb5de
confirmations
187394
spent
true